Samsung has confirmed that the next Galaxy Unpacked event will take place on July 26. This event will bring out some of the high-anticipated new products. As we approach the event, more and more information on the upcoming devices has started to come out. This time, we got live images of Galaxy Z Flip 5.

To be exact, the pictures are from the dummy unit of Galaxy Z Flip 5. Dummy units, if you do not know, look exactly like the final release of the phone, but they don’t work like one. That is, they do not have the internal hardware. However, in terms of design, they closely resemble the official device.

Closer Look at the Dummy Unit of Galaxy Z Flip 5

The images of the Galaxy Z Flip 5 dummy unit showcase the foldable phone in its white color. Officially, Samsung will call this color option “Phantom White,” and truth be told, it looks very eye-catching. Furthermore, the dummy unit confirms the presence of a large-sized external display.

And in case you didn’t know, the large-sized external display is the major highlight of the upcoming foldable phone. This display will make the Galaxy Z Flip 5 take over all the attention that Motorola is getting for its new Razr phone. However, in my opinion, Motorola’s execution of the external display surpasses Samsung’s.

Wondering how? Well, as you can see, the external display of the Galaxy Z Flip 5 has a folder-like shape. It does not wrap around the rear cameras, which Motorola did. Thanks to that, Motorola was able to offer a bit more screen real estate, allowing the display to run apps in an immersive mode.

Nevertheless, the external display on the Galaxy Z Flip 5 is larger than its predecessor, the Flip 4. In comparison, the Flip 4 came out with a 1.9-inch display. The external display you see in the dummy unit of the Z Flip 5 is 3.4 inches in size. Also, as we have previously reported, Samsung has worked with Google to optimize apps for this screen.

For that reason, you can expect to get a better overall experience when running different apps on the Z Flip 5. And it will come with better app support too.

Analysis: How Will the New Flip Phone Compare to the Predecessor

As per previous reports, most of the Galaxy Z Flip 5 specs are the same as the Z Flip 4. That includes the same 6.7-inch internal AMOLED display, two 12MP camera sensors on the back, and a 10MP selfie shooter in the punch-hole notch of the inner display. And that’s nothing bad, as these specs are great for a flagship foldable phone.

The main internal hardware change that the Galaxy Z Flip 5 will see is the Snapdragon 8 Gen 2. It’s pretty much confirmed, as the latest Galaxy S series phones have come out with that specific chipset. This SoC will allow the upcoming flip phone to offer better performance while running resource-intensive apps and games.

Moreover, the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 5 will come with the latest Android 13. Samsung will put One UI 5.1 on top, which is Samsung’s Android skin with tons of customization options. And for the flip phone, there will be some special features on this Android skin that will let you get the most out of the internal foldable display and external screen.

Other than that, the battery and charging specifications are the same as the Z Flip 4. That means the Z Flip 5 will likely come with a 3700mAh battery with 25W wired charging and 15W wireless charging rates.

Should You Get the Galaxy Z Flip 5?

So, the current competitor to the upcoming Galaxy Z Flip 5 is the Motorola Razr 40 Ultra. It launched on June 05 and started the next phase of flip phones by integrating a large-sized cover display. Now, while the display of the Razr 40 Ultra is better than the upcoming Z Flip 5, it does not have the latest flagship processor.

That is, you will not find the Snapdragon 8 Gen 2 inside the Razr 40 Ultra. But, as mentioned earlier, the Samsung Z Flip 5 is confirmed to launch with the Snapdragon 8 Gen 2. In case you missed it, Motorola launched the Razr 40 Ultra with Snapdragon 8+ Gen 1. It is a last-generation flagship SoC, which can still offer great performance.

So, if you do not plan on running extremely demanding games and apps, you should not notice any performance difference between the Razr 40 Ultra and Z Flip 5. However, one place where the Z Flip 5 will shine is in terms of app support.

As I mentioned earlier, Samsung worked with Google to bring native app support for the cover display. That means most apps will run in the regular mode on the 3.4-inch cover display of the Z Flip 5. This is an advantage for the upcoming Samsung flip phone.

That said, it’s not yet confirmed how much the Samsung Z Flip 5 will cost. But as per previous reports, Samsung is planning to keep the pricing the same as the Z Flip 4. And Z Flip 4 debuted at $999. In comparison, the Motorola Razr 40 Ultra goes for around 1319 USD.

So, if Samsung indeed keeps the pricing the same as Z Flip 4, the Z Flip 5 is the clear winner. But again, we will have to wait for the official event to know the official pricing information. And the good news is that you don’t need to wait long.
